Enter a number then press "I". 3-0-I will take you to 30:00 no matter
where you are currently. 1-2-0-I takes you to 1:20:00 (80 minutes) and
not 2:00:00 (120 munutes).

So, if you are at 15:12 and want to check 5 minutes before the end of
2:02:00, press Space to Save Position, 1-5-7-I to jump to 1:57:00,
ESC to Exit without save, and restart to the bookmark at 15:12. Variation,
1-5-I to go back to about where you were before. 'nother variation, press
Pause then 3-0-0-I. This will take you to a paused frame a few seconds
before the end. Seek from there if it doesn't show you what you need.
